#d4f9f6 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d4f9f6 is composed of 83.1% red, 97.6% green and 96.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 14.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 1.2% yellow and 2.4% black. It has a hue angle of 175.1 degrees, a saturation of 75.5% and a lightness of 90.4%. #d4f9f6 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#a9f3ed. Closest websafe color is: #ccffff.

Shades and Tints of #d4f9f6

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010908 is the darkest color, while #f6fefd is the lightest one.
